Istanbul Gelişim University computer science in English — this guide explains how international students can access computing education taught in English at Istanbul Gelişim University, and what recruitment teams, admissions offices, HR and agency partners need to know to succeed. While Istanbul Gelişim University does not list a program titled “Computer Science (English)”, it offers closely aligned English-language degrees — Computer Engineering (English), Software Engineering (English) and an Associate Degree in Computer Programming (English).

Quick overview — available English-language computing programs at Gelisim
Bachelor — Computer Engineering (English)
Duration: 4 years (full-time, on campus)
Language: English
Typical annual tuition: USD 7,000 (discounted rates available)

Bachelor — Software Engineering (English)
Duration: 4 years (full-time, on campus)
Language: English
Typical annual tuition: USD 7,000 (discounted rates available)

Associate Degree — Computer Programming (English)
Duration: 2 years
Language: English
Focus: Practical software development, IT foundations
Typical annual fee: USD 3,000

Program features and graduate outcomes — what recruiters and employers should know
Computer Engineering (English)
- Combines software engineering principles with hardware, embedded systems and systems design.
- Graduates gain problem-identification skills, engineering solution design, experimentation and data analysis capabilities.
- Ideal for roles in systems engineering, embedded development, IoT, robotics and R&D.
Software Engineering (English)
- Focuses on the software lifecycle, system architecture, application development and large-scale software systems.
- Graduates are prepared for roles in application development, DevOps, backend/frontend engineering and product teams.
Computer Programming (Associate)
- Practical, hands-on curriculum designed for immediate employability in IT support, junior developer and system administration roles.
- Offers a pathway for vertical transfer into bachelor’s programs for students who want to continue their studies.

Tuition, discounts and funding — practical guidance
Standard annual tuition for Gelisim’s English bachelor programs is typically USD 7,000, with discounted fees often offered around USD 5,000. Associate programmes are approximately USD 3,000 per year.

Academic progression and further opportunities
- Vertical transfer: Students completing the Associate Degree in Computer Programming can often transfer into bachelor-level computing programmes. Admissions teams should confirm credit transfer rules and provide students with a clear roadmap.
- Postgraduate pathways: Gelisim is expanding computing-related postgraduate options, including new master’s degrees in Cybersecurity and Computer Science for upcoming academic cycles. This enhances long-term recruitment value for international students seeking a master’s pathway.

Is there a Computer Science Bachelor in English at Gelisim?
No. Gelisim does not list a program titled “Computer Science (English)”. Relevant English-taught alternatives are Computer Engineering (English) and Software Engineering (English). Prospective students can also begin with the Computer Programming (English) associate degree. See the university profile: Istanbul Gelişim University.
Can associate degree graduates transfer to bachelor programs?
Yes. Many associate graduates pursue vertical transfer to bachelor’s programmes in computing. Confirm credit transfer rules with admissions.
What are typical tuition levels?
Typical annual tuition for English bachelor programmes is approximately USD 7,000 (discounts commonly reduce this to around USD 5,000); associate programs are roughly USD 3,000 per year.
